Which group led successful rebellion against Syrian rule

Social Studies
1 answer:
Aleonysh [2.5K]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The Druze in Syria

Explanation:

In 1925 Druze leader Sulṭān al-Aṭrash led a revolt against French rule. ... Among Syrians, this revolt is remembered as the nation's first nationalist uprising.

Which action would the nurse include in the plan of care for a client undergoing a transsphenoidal hypophysectomy?
Studentka2010 [4]

Assessing for clear nasal drainage

Maintain strict intake and output

Increasing daily dietary fiber intake

Elevating the head of the bed 30 degrees

Monitor pupillary response and speech patterns. To identify neurologic issues, the nurse should keep an eye on the patient's pupillary response, speech patterns, and extremities strength. In order to prevent pressure on the sella turcica and to lessen headaches, a common postoperative issue, the nurse should make sure the head of the bed is elevated at all times to a 30-degree angle. To keep the surgery region clean and debris-free, the nurse must provide the patient mouth care every four hours. Any clear nasal fluid that needs to be sent to the lab to be tested for glucose must be reported to the surgeon by the nurse.

What reforms were made to the Electoral College after George Bush won the 2000 Presidential election
natima [27]

The 2000 election highlighted voting technology issues for the first time after George Bush won the presidency. There were a lot of issues expressed on what needed to be done to increase the consistency or dependability of findings across the country as a whole, not just inside the states.

What was the impact of the 2000 election?`

  • All Americans were instantly impacted by the election in the knowledge that the electoral system required major modification, regardless of their political preferences. As a result, both chambers of Congress passed the Help America Vote Act (commonly known as HAVA) in 2002, which functioned as a correction.
  • The Act mandated that states and municipalities update their electoral processes, including voting equipment, registration, and general administration. However, it left it up to each state to decide how to implement the procedure specifically. The Election Assistance Commission, a national agency tasked with ensuring that HAVA requirements are being met, was also called for to be established at the same time.
